/*header{
display:none !important;
}*/
#nav{
display:none !important;
}
aside{
display:none !important;
}
footer{
/*display:none !important;*/
}
.content{
padding-left:0 !important;
padding-right:0 !important;
height:auto;
}
#adaptaciya_content{
padding-top:1px;
float:left;
width:100%/*772px*/;
min-height:370px;
text-align: left;
}
#arrow_left_div{
height:50px;
overflow: hidden;
width: 772px;
}

#arrow{
background-image: url(/img/adaptaciya/2.png); 
width:32px;
height:50px;
float:left;
}
#arrow_text{
width:500px;
float:left;
margin-left:13px;
margin-top:0px;
background: url(/img/adaptaciya/bgarrow_text.png) no-repeat 0 0;
padding-left: 83px;
min-height: 50px;
}
#arrow_text span {
  display: block;
  font-size: 17px;
  color: #333;
  text-transform: uppercase;
  }
#arrow_text span a{
color:#d6d6d7;
text-decoration: none;
font-size:18px;
font-family:'Segoe UI',sans-serif;
text-transform: none;
}
#arrow_text span b {
  font-weight: normal;
  text-transform: none;
  }
#arrow_text span em {
  width: 13px;
  height: 16px;
  background: url(/img/adaptaciya/arr.png) no-repeat 0 0;
  display: inline-block;
  top: 2px;
  position: relative;
  }
.link_question {
  background: #01afd6;
  color: #fff;
  text-decoration: none;
  text-transform: uppercase;
  font-size: 14px;
  font-family: Tahoma;
  float: right;
  text-align: center;
  margin-right: -2px;
  }
.link_question span {
  height: 50px;
  display: table-cell;
  vertical-align: middle;
  width: 136px;
}
p.segoe{
	font-size:14px;
	padding-top:10px;
	font-family:'Segoe UI',sans-serif;
}
#arrow_text span a:hover {
  color: #0086C7;
  }
#arrow_text span:last-child{
font-size:16px;
font-family:'Segoe UI',sans-serif;
}
.txt {
  padding: 10px 20px 0 45px;
  min-height: 50px;
  }
.txt p {
  margin-bottom: 10px;
  }
#circle {
  overflow: hidden;
  padding-top: 20px;
}
#background_circle{
margin-left:5px;
 border-radius: 115px;
margin-top:5px;
}
#arrow_circle{
    width: 18px;
    height: 21px;
	position:absolute;
background-image: url(/img/adaptaciya/4.png); 
}
#arrow_top{
width:21px;
height:12px;
position:absolute;
display:block;
margin-left:30px;
margin-top:-11px;
display:none;
margin-left:106px;
background-image: url(/img/adaptaciya/arrow_up.png); 
}


#circle a {
  font-size: "Segoe UI", sans-serif;
  font-size: 18px;
  line-height: 22px;
  color: #fff;
  text-transform: uppercase;
  display: block;
  width: 157px;
  position: relative;
  text-decoration: none;
  }
#circle a div {
  background-image: url(/img/adaptaciya/arrow_left.png); 
  width: 14px;
  height: 32px;
  position: absolute;
  left: 157px;
  top: 53px;
  z-index: 999;
  }
#circle a:hover div {
  background-image: url(/img/adaptaciya/arrow_left_hover.png); 
  }

#circle a span {
  display: block;
  color: #fff;
  }

.wrap_dop_materiali {
  background: url(/img/adaptaciya/bgdop_materiali.jpg) no-repeat 100% 0;
  width: 314px;
  float: left;
  margin: 0 6px 6px 0;
  }
  .wrap_webinar {
  background: url(/img/adaptaciya/business-training.jpg) no-repeat 100% 0;
  width: 314px;
  float: left;
  margin: 0 6px 6px 0;
  }

  .wrap_webinar_2 {
  width: 920px;
  height: 170px;
  float: left;
  margin: 0 6px 6px 0;
  }
  
#dop_materiali2{
  background: url(/img/adaptaciya/dop_materiali.png) #01afd6 no-repeat 50% 17px;   
  }
#dop_materiali2:hover {
  background: url(/img/adaptaciya/dop_materiali.png) #0f5a7f no-repeat 50% 17px;   
  }
  #webinar_bloc{
  background: url(/img/adaptaciya/webin.png) #01afd6 no-repeat 50% 17px;   
  }
#webinar_bloc:hover {
  background: url(/img/adaptaciya/webin.png) #0f5a7f no-repeat 50% 17px;   
  }

#dop_materiali2 span {
  padding: 90px 0 7px 12px;
  line-height: 20px;
  }
#webinar_bloc span {
  padding: 90px 0 7px 12px;
  line-height: 20px;
  }
.wrap_o_kurse {
  background: url(/img/adaptaciya/bgo_kurse.jpg) no-repeat 100% 0;
  margin: 0 6px 6px 0;
  float: left;
  width: 314px;
  }
  
  .wrap_o_kurse_2 {
  background: url(/img/adaptaciya/plitka1.jpg) no-repeat 100% 0;
  margin: 0 6px 6px 0;
  float: left;
  width: 312px;
  height:238px;
  }
  
#o_kurse2{
  background: url(/img/adaptaciya/o_kurse.png) #01afd6 no-repeat 50% 25px;
  }
#o_kurse2:hover{
  background: url(/img/adaptaciya/o_kurse.png) #0f5a7f no-repeat 50% 25px;
  }
#o_kurse2 span {
  padding: 132px 0 11px 43px;
  }

  .wrap_spravka {
  background: url(/img/adaptaciya/bgspravka.jpg) no-repeat 100% 0;
  width: 314px;
  float: left;
  margin: 6px 6px 0 0;
  }

.wrap_spravka_2 {
  background: url(/img/adaptaciya/plitka3.jpg) no-repeat 100% 0;
  width: 312px;
  height:236px;
  float: left;
  margin: 6px 6px 0 0;
  }
  
#spravka2{
  background: url(/img/adaptaciya/spravka.png) #01afd6 no-repeat 50% 25px;
  
  }
#spravka2:hover{
  background: url(/img/adaptaciya/spravka.png) #0f5a7f no-repeat 50% 25px;
  }
#spravka2 span {
  padding: 140px 0 11px 37px;
  }

.wrap_psix_testi {
  background: url(/img/adaptaciya/bgpsix_testi.jpg) no-repeat 100% 0;
  margin-top: 6px;
  float: left;
  width: 314px;
  }
  
.wrap_psix_testi_2 {
  background: url(/img/adaptaciya/plitka4.jpg) no-repeat 100% 0;
  margin-top: 6px;
  float: left;
  height:236px;  
  width: 312px;
  }
  
#psix_testi2{
  background: url(/img/adaptaciya/psix_testi.png) #01afd6 no-repeat 50% 22px;
  height:238px; 
  }
#psix_testi2:hover{
  background: url(/img/adaptaciya/psix_testi.png) #0f5a7f no-repeat 50% 22px;
  }
#psix_testi2 span {
  padding: 120px 0 5px 41px;
  }

.wrap_programma_obucheniya {
   background: url(/img/adaptaciya/plitka1.jpg) no-repeat 100% 0;
   margin-bottom: 6px;
   width: 314px;
   float: left;
  }

.wrap_programma_obucheniya_2 {
   background: url(/img/adaptaciya/plitka2.jpg) no-repeat 100% 0;
   margin-bottom: 6px;
   width: 312px;
   height:238px;
   float: left;
}
  
#programma_obucheniya2{
  background: url(/img/adaptaciya/programma_obucheniya.png) #01afd6 no-repeat 50% 16px;
  }
#programma_obucheniya2:hover{
  background: url(/img/adaptaciya/programma_obucheniya.png) #0f5a7f no-repeat 50% 16px;
  }
#programma_obucheniya2 span {
  padding: 123px 0 8px 26px;
  }

#arrow_for_programma_obucheniya{
width: 18px;
height: 21px;
position:absolute;
display:block;
background-image: url(/img/adaptaciya/5.png); 
margin-left:400px;
}
.circle_litle span{
text-align:center;
font-family:'Segoe UI',sans-serif;
font-size:16px;
color:#313131;
width:140px;
display:block;
}
.circle_litle ul li{
list-style-type: none;
}
#exit_button{
width: 12px;
height: 12px;
float:right;
background-image: url(/img/adaptaciya/exit_button.png); 
margin: 22px 13px 0 7px;
}
#user_fio{
font-family:'Segoe UI',sans-serif;
font-size:18px;
line-height: 18px;
color:#fff;
background: #0f5a7f;
height: 50px;
padding-left: 15px;
float: right;
width: 200px;
}
#user_fio span {
  display: table-cell;
  height: 50px;
  vertical-align: middle;
  width: 165px;
  }
#user_fio a {
  color: #fff;
  }
#user_photo{
float:right;
margin-top:0px;
}
#adaptaciya_sidebar{
padding-top: 1px;
float:right;
width:215px;
height:auto;
padding-right:0px;
border-top: 18px solid #d6d6d7;
}
#user_fio_full {
margin-top:10px;
}
#user_fio_full  span:first-child{
font-size:30px;
font-family:'Segoe UI',sans-serif;
color:#014776;
}
#user_fio_full  span:last-child{
font-size:18px;
font-family:'Segoe UI',sans-serif;
color:#014776;
}
#user_profile a{
text-decoration: none;
float:right;
font-size:16px;
font-family:'Segoe UI',sans-serif;
color:#A0A0A0;
font-size:16px;
}
.circle_litle{
text-decoration: none;
}
#circle_text{
position:absolute;
font-family:'Segoe UI';
font-size:0;
color:#FFF;
text-align:center;
margin-top:74px;
background: url(/img/circle_text.png) no-repeat 50% 0;
width: 230px;
height: 80px;
}

#clear{
width:100%;
height:18px;
clear:both;
}
/*#footer{
width:1000px;
position: relative;
margin: 0 auto;
}
.footer{
background: #006ead;
    border-radius: 8px;
    color: #fff!important;
    height: 38px;
    margin: -43px auto 0;
    overflow: hidden;
    position: relative;
    text-align: center;
    width: 1000px;
    z-index: 999;
	font-size: 13px!important;
}*/
#line{
width:100%;
height:18px;
background-color:#F0F0F0;
}